Put on the music LOUD and tap on the steering wheel (though not at 70 mph). Nibble on a straw. Count the number of red cars. Or how many cows you pass or cemeteries, people picking their noses.....

Driving was a hard one to break but I always kept a water bottle next to me with a straw in it, I cranked the radio up as high as I could stand and I sang along and it felt wonderful.
Chew a cigarette length straw...heck puff on it, the action of doing that will help a lot. When I first quit I went to the dollar store and bought a bag of 100 and cut them and put them in a bowl for easy grabbing.....after the 1st 10 days I no longer used them...you can do this!!!!
